Ticket: staging webhook retries misconfigured. Portwick's delivery worker was retrying failed webhooks indefinitely because WEBHOOK_MAX_ATTEMPTS was unset, defaulting to 0 (interpreted as unlimited). Set it to 5 with exponential backoff via WEBHOOK_BACKOFF_BASE_MS=2000. Retries to partner endpoints also need the signing secret present in .env.staging, which was missing entirely. Add it on the line directly below this note.

vault entry, fadup-tagag: RELAY_SECRET8=2fd92179

Ticket: Slimmed image breaks runtime on Pellarc build agents.

Repro steps:
1. Build the hollowed image with the strip-layers profile enabled.
2. Push to the staging registry and deploy to the canary pool.
3. Container exits with a missing shared-library error within ten seconds.

Expected: parity with the full image. Actual: crash loop. Suspect the trim step removes the resolver libs. To pull the failing image from the staging registry, authenticate with the token below.

session JWT of tawip-kajog = eyJhbGciOiJIUzI1NiIsInR5cCI6IkpXVCJ9.eyJzdWIiOiI2dKYGGIn0.afsnASii

Handover for the Gridmere export release. The memory fix for large spreadsheet exports is in — streaming writer replaces the in-memory buffer. Reviewer: focus on the chunk-flush logic in the exporter module. Build is green; artifact just needs signing before promotion. Use the deploy key below.

rollout seal: bky19_eMLCfa2rZ3EgiNqssvu